District 9 – Can Winter Park Keep Rolling & Will Hagerty and Oviedo Challenge?
Written by Lee Roggenburg on . Posted in Central Boys, Featured Posts, Florida Lacrosse News, High School.
Winter Park really had a terrific season in 2018, sweeping their district and finishing at #12 in the Final FLN Poll. A first round FHSAA win over perennial power Lake Highland led to the Round of 16, where they were ousted by state finalist Bishop Moore, the only team to defeat them all season, as they met in the regular season too. Hagerty was not able to follow up their strong 2017 season and they fell to Winter Park in the district final comfortably.
